Step into a compact Victorian end-terrace on Malpas Road, a straightforward purchase for a first-time buyer or small family looking for character close to Northallerton town centre. The house retains period features such as a bay window and chimney breast, and benefits from modern comforts including uPVC double glazing and a gas-fired combi boiler with radiators.
The ground floor offers a sitting room with bay window and feature fireplace, a separate dining room and a functional fitted kitchen with modern units. Upstairs there are two bedrooms and a bathroom; useful built-in storage and loft access add practical space. Outside, a gated side right-of-way leads to a small private rear garden with patio area and a chipped area that could provide additional parking or a shed base.
This property is sold freehold at auction and is currently unencumbered by flood risk. It suits buyers prepared to move quickly and to carry out light updating or personalise the interior; the house is described as generally well presented but shows signs of age typical of solid-brick Victorian homes. Buyers should note the walls are likely uninsulated and there is a mention of potential damp on the chimney breast area, so some refurbishment or diagnostic work may be needed to modernise thermal performance and address localized damp.
Location is a strong selling point: easy town-centre access, good local amenities, excellent mobile signal and fast broadband make it practical for commuting or home working. Local schools are rated well and council tax sits in a lower band, which supports reasonable running costs.
